Output 7f310fcdc90d9840f0ef51a03a0cef65ce1a73343c5fd11246e2e396a1def232:3

value
109333
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2df10cbe4cc96a9a55295be8f2a7e4019646333b OP_EQUAL
address
35sw6cEou3VBnjSNfW7opZeiupJMarDXxC
transaction
7f310fcdc90d9840f0ef51a03a0cef65ce1a73343c5fd11246e2e396a1def232
spent
true